When Elai is the better choice
Do you mostly turn old material into video? Then Elai fits well. Here are a few cases where it likely wins.
- You have a stack of documents and decks. Elai lists PPTX-to-video and URL-to-video. It can use that source to build a video. This is per Elai's site. Do you build course modules from slides? That pipeline is built for it.
- You need many languages. Elai lists 75+ languages, per Elai's site. Do you ship content to dozens of markets? That range helps.
- You want a big library of avatars. Elai offers 80+ avatars. It also has several custom-avatar types, per Elai's site. A stock library works when the presenter need not be a named person.
- You build at scale for L&D. Elai lists an AI storyboard and automatic translation. It also lists interactivity and SCORM export on its site. These features fit learning teams, sales enablement, and customer education.

Pricing snapshot (July 2026)
Prices change. Always recheck the official pages before you buy.
Elai pricing
Elai uses prepaid video minutes. Rendering the same video again after edits deducts minutes again. Paid users can buy extra minutes for $2 each. Here are the plans, per Elai's site:
| Plan | Monthly price | Annual price (per month) | Video minutes per month | Users |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Free | $0 | $0 | 1 | 1 |
| Creator | $29 | $23 | 15 | 1 |
| Team | $125 | $100 | 50 | 3 editors, 3 guests |
| Enterprise | Custom | Custom | Custom | Unlimited |
Elai also lists add-ons. A Studio Avatar is $500 per year. A Selfie Avatar is $199 per year. Voice Cloning is $200 per year. Check Elai's site for current prices.

Cost illustration
This is an example. It is not a promise. Your real cost will vary.
Say you need 20 finished minutes each month. Elai Creator gives you 15 minutes for $29. Five extra minutes cost $10 at the listed rate. Your total is $39 that month. Kyndrify charges for each render. Multiply the live render price by the renders you need. Check both official pages for real numbers.
